CEN is an alliance of community and environment groups operating between the Hawkesbury and Hunter Rivers. We work for Ecologically Sustainable Development and against threats to it.
CEN also co-ordinates NSW Land for Wildlife and other state programs such as Community Seagrass Monitoring.
We are working with a variety of stakeholders in the Northern Rivers and Tablelands region on Land for Wildlife.
What we do
Land for Wildlife is a Nationally recognized scheme of voluntary property registration.
It aims to assist landholders, who wish to become involved, to maintain wildlife habitats on their land. Registration is free and non-binding. The good faith agreement, between CEN and the land holders, does not change the legal status of the properties.
The program is available to landholders who:
- Have properties with half a hectare or more of native bush land
- Are willing to manage all or part of their property in an environmentally sustainable way
The Land for Wildlife program is available to private landholders who own properties ranging from small bush blocks up to large farming and grazing operations.
What we have achieved
Land for Wildlife Regional Providers have been established for Byron Shire and Northern Landcare Services provide Land for Wildlife in Lismore, Kyogle and Richmond Valley Shires.
Discussions are occurring with many other councils and organisations in the Northern Rivers Region.
